

The British Shorthair Breed
The British Shorthair is a breed loved for its calm, affectionate nature and unmistakable teddy bear appearance. They have a wonderfully steady temperament that brings a real sense of peace to a home, while still having a playful, cheeky side that keeps their families smiling. Rather than demanding constant attention, they enjoy simply being part of everyday life, following you from room to room, settling beside you while you work, or quietly keeping you company.
One of the breed's greatest strengths is its beautifully balanced personality. British Shorthairs are gentle, playful, and wonderfully content simply sharing your space. They are generally not a destructive breed and tend to take life in their stride, making them well suited to a wide range of households.
British Shorthairs should be kept strictly indoors or have access only to a secure outdoor enclosure. With plenty of enrichment and companionship, they thrive as indoor cats.
According to the breed standard, the ideal British Shorthair has a broad, round head with full cheeks, large round eyes, medium to small ears with rounded tips set well apart, and a short, thick neck. They have a solid, cobby body, sturdy legs and rounded paws, creating the breed's signature teddy bear appearance. Their dense, plush coat stands away from the body rather than lying flat. Their sweet, open expression is one of the hallmarks of the breed.
Beyond their stunning looks, British Shorthairs are admired for their intelligence and easy-going nature. They adapt well to family life embodying a patient, reliable temperament. A well-bred British Shorthair should possess not only the correct physical characteristics, but also the calm, confident personality that has made the breed one of the most loved pedigree cats in the world. Responsible breeders strive to preserve the health, temperament and correct type of the British Shorthair, ensuring each new generation reflects the qualities that have made this breed so admired for generations.
